Call For Papers

Authors are invited to submit original research papers presenting theoretical or practical advancements in computational, combinatorial, and discrete geometry, as well as related fields. All submissions will undergo peer review by the Program Committee. Papers must include a clear and concise presentation of results, including the proofs. Submissions are limited to six pages, excluding references and appendices, and must be prepared in LaTeX using the provided template.

The main body of the paper (up to six pages) should be self-contained and provide a clear, succinct description of the results. Any additional material that cannot fit within this limit due to space constraints should be included in a clearly marked appendix. The appendix will be considered at the discretion of the Program Committee. Submissions that fail to comply with these guidelines may be rejected without a full review of their content.

Simultaneous submissions to other conferences or journals are not permitted. Accepted papers must be presented in person at the conference, and at least one registration is required per accepted paper. Failure to comply will result in the paper being removed from the proceedings. The proceedings will be published online. There will be no paper proceedings. Authors of selected papers will be invited to submit extended versions to a special issue of the open-access journal Computing in Geometry and Topology.

Double-Blind Review Process

A double-blind review process will be implemented for regular papers, ensuring that neither authors nor reviewers are aware of each other’s identities during the review. Authors are expected to take all reasonable measures to preserve anonymity, such as omitting their names, affiliations, and acknowledgments from the submission. These details will be included in the published version upon acceptance.
